A commuter exits her neighborhood by driving y miles at r1 mph, then turning onto a central road to drive x miles at r2 mph. Assume that the neighborhood has a xed size, so that xy = c for some number c.

(a.) Find x and y to minimize the time spent driving.

(b.) Show that equal time is spent driving at r1 mph and at r2 mph. This is a design principle for neighborhoods and airports. (See Bejan's Constructal Theory of Social Dynamics.)
